In this relaxed workshop, we will explore a series of writing exercises around friendships.

Friendships are relationships that can define our lives, providing support, love and joy, but often they aren't celebrated in art or written about as much as romantic love. This workshop will provide a chance to think about what makes friendships tick, how they're made and how they survive and flourish longer term. There will be an option to write from your own experiences or using your own characters.

At the end of the workshop, you will have tried a series of exercises and hopefully have new writing and thoughts to continue with in your own time. The workshop will be informal and there will be a break in the middle.

This workshop is suitable for anyone interested in writing creatively of any level of experience. The workshop is mostly aimed at writing prose (fiction and non-fiction) but writers of poetry are welcome too!
